On Mon, 11 Jun 2001 00:03:59 +0200, 
Florian Lohoff <flo@rfc822.org> wrote:
>i just tried to boot an Indy of mine with the current cvs (from this
>morning) and it crashes 
>
>ksymoops 2.4.1 on i686 2.2.18ext3.  Options used
>Using defaults from ksymoops -t elf32-little -a unknown
>Error (Oops_bfd_perror): scan_arch for specified architecture Success

I cannot help with the oops but your ksymoops run has problems.  When
doing cross system oops debugging, you need to specify the target
machine and architecture with the -t and -a flags.  Otherwise ksymoops 
defaults to the current machine.  Adding -t and -a will fix the above
error and decode the code: line.
